Transaction 64d64abeb498c5145e2b22454a10d17041fb34d4fddde760a49cda93bc0f4a69
1 Input
2 Outputs
- 64d64abeb498c5145e2b22454a10d17041fb34d4fddde760a49cda93bc0f4a69:0
- 64d64abeb498c5145e2b22454a10d17041fb34d4fddde760a49cda93bc0f4a69:1
value 1650800
address 1P6EC9FJsJ1SYo1s5q61sNiVKKEiiGwSsP
value 296197603
address 178Qrp7rsdAcPUrHacnYv6rQUVpPWNv6gU